About Theobald I of Navarre

  • Theobald I (French: Thibaut, Spanish: Teobaldo; 30 May 1201 – 8 July 1253), also called the Troubadour and the Posthumous, was Count of Champagne (as Theobald IV) from birth and King of Navarre from 1234.
  • He initiated the Barons' Crusade, was famous as a trouvère, and was the first Frenchman to rule Navarre.
